The following inspection methods apply under controlled environmental conditions: temperature 5–40°C, relative humidity ?80%, atmospheric pressure 70 kPa–106 kPa, and power supply AC380V, 50Hz.
모습 & Structure (3.1)
Perform visual observation, tactile checks, and operational tests. The exterior must be smooth, uniform, and free from defects, as required in 모습 & 구조.
Chamber Dimensions (3.2)
Use standard measuring tools to verify chamber length, width, height, diameter, and volume. Results must comply with 챔버 치수.
Material Verification (3.3)
Review manufacturer’s material certificates and test connection documentation. Visually inspect test ports and seals. All must conform to 재료 호환성 그리고 Test Connections.
Vaporizer Cleaning (3.4)
Follow the manufacturer’s cleaning procedure and verify that the heating surface can be maintained as specified in Vaporizer Cleaning.
관 & Fittings (3.5)
Visually inspect seamless construction, welded joints (except cylinder connections), insulation, and flow direction labels. Flexible tubing materials are verified. Must meet 관 & 사이.
Door & Interlock Test (3.6)
Examine design drawings, operate doors manually and automatically, measure operating force with a push-pull gauge. Seals, locking mechanisms, and double-door interlocks must satisfy Door Systems & 안전 인터록.
Service Supply Verification (3.7)
Confirm steam humidification method (Steam Humidification), compressed air/gas dryness and filtration (Compressed Air & Inert Gas Supply), filter ratings ?99.5% for 0.3?m (Air & Inert Gas Filtration), and EO supply integrity including scale accuracy (±5% of 0.5 kg/m³ dose) as per Sterilant Supply & Dosing.
Noise Level (3.8)
Run a complete sterilization cycle. Measure A-weighted sound pressure at 1 m height and 1 m distance from the main noise source (front, rear, left, right). The maximum value must be ?65 dB(A), in line with Noise Level.
Thermal Insulation (3.9)
Visually and manually check that asbestos-free insulation covers all surfaces exceeding 55°C, except those essential for function. Requirements align with Thermal Insulation.
Instrumentation verification covers indicators, recorders, and automatic controllers per Instrumentation & 자동제어.
- Temperature: accuracy ±1%, compare with reference sensors (Temperature Accuracy)
- Pressure: indication error <±5 kPa, leak test resolution 0.1 kPa (압력 정확도)
- Relative humidity: sensor accuracy verification (Relative Humidity Accuracy)
- Timer: test 10 min with stopwatch, error ?2.5% (Timing Accuracy)
- Cycle phase & counter indicators
- Recorder: permanent records, sampling ?2s, tamper-proof (Recording Instruments)
- Auto controller: software validation, over-temp protection (Automatic Cycle Control)
- Override control: dedicated key/code access (Override Control)
Fault Simulation (3.10.6)
Induce each fault condition (sensor break, over-temperature, pressure deviation) and confirm visual/audible alarms, safe state, and door lock. Must behave as defined in Fault Handling.
